Output 17426933fd18eb3bfe285a3e93a991721ae3adb1688d9ee0e4f56363e4f6f07f:1

value
3103663
script pubkey
OP_0 OP_PUSHBYTES_20 dfe0ab46e513e8715346edb5222c605807989ada
address
bc1qmls2k3h9z058z56xak6jytrqtqre3xk6cf5hl6
transaction
17426933fd18eb3bfe285a3e93a991721ae3adb1688d9ee0e4f56363e4f6f07f
spent
true